BPMN クイックスタート:15分で最初のビジネスプロセス図を作成する

ビジネスプロセスモデルと表記法(BPMN)は、ビジネスプロセスを可視化するための国際標準です。ビジネス関係者と技術チームが、業務の進め方を共有するための共通言語を提供します。レガシーワークフローの文書化であっても、新しい運用戦略の設計であっても、この表記法を理解することは、明確さと効率性のために不可欠です。

このガイドでは、ビジネスプロセス図をゼロから作成する基本的なステップを紹介します。高度な資格は必要ありません。フローチェックと標準的な記号の基本的な理解があれば、20分以内に複雑な論理を図示できます。ここでの焦点は、図を描くために使用する特定のツールではなく、表記法の意味論にあります。

Whimsical infographic illustrating BPMN quick start guide: visualizes the 5-step workflow process for creating business process diagrams, core BPMN symbols including events circles, activity rectangles, and gateway diamonds, employee onboarding example with HR-IT-new hire swimlanes, and key takeaways for building clear process maps in 15 minutes

📋 プロセスマップを標準化する理由は?

ペンを取るかキャンバスを開く前に、標準化された表記法を使う価値を理解することが重要です。臨時の図はしばしば誤解を招きます。ある人は菱形を判断として解釈する一方、別の人はそれをマイルストーンと見なすかもしれません。BPMNは厳密な定義によって、このような曖昧さを排除します。

  • ユニバーサルコミュニケーション:異なる部門のステークホルダーが、記号を即座に理解できる。
  • ギャップ分析:プロセスを可視化することで、ボトルネックや重複するステップが明確になる。
  • 自動化対応:適切に構成された図は、しばしば実行可能なワークフローロジックに直接変換できる。
  • 一貫性:すべてのプロセスマップが同じ視覚的文法に従うことを保証する。

⏱️ 15分間のワークフロー

図を作成するには何時間も計画する必要はありません。この構造的なアプローチに従えば、効率的に機能的なモデルを構築できます。

ステップ1:範囲と文脈を定義する

1つの形状を描く前に、プロセスの境界を特定してください。プロセスには明確な開始と明確な終了が必要です。自分に問いかけてください:このプロセスを開始するのは何ですか?最終的な成果物は何ですか?

  • トリガー: メールが届く?フォームが送信される?タイマーがスタートする?
  • 成果物: 注文が発送される?顧客がオンボーディングされる?レポートが生成される?
  • 参加者: 誰が関与していますか?営業、財務、IT、または顧客ですか?

ステップ2:主要なステップをスケッチする(骨格)

まだ詳細には心配しないでください。時系列順に主要なアクションを書き出してください。ホワイトボードや紙を使ってください。

  1. リクエスト受領
  2. 可用性の確認
  3. 承認または却下
  4. 支払い処理
  5. 確認通知の送信

ステップ3:正しい形状を選択する

あなたの書き出したリストをBPMN記号に変換してください。各アクションタイプには特定の形状があります。ここが記法が視覚言語となるポイントです。イベント(起こる出来事)、アクティビティ(実行される作業)、ゲートウェイ(決定)の違いを明確にしなければなりません。

ステップ4:フローを接続する

形状の間に矢印を描いて、処理の順序を示してください。矢印の方向が開始から終了へと論理的に流れることを確認してください。読みやすさを保つために、可能な限り線が交差しないようにしてください。

ステップ5:見直しと改善

図を新しい目で見直してください。意味の通らないループはありますか?並行して実行できるタスクはありますか?すべての経路が終了ポイントに到達することを確認してください。

🔑 コアとなるBPMN要素の説明

正確な図を構築するためには、フローオブジェクトの3つの主要なカテゴリを理解する必要があります。これらがすべてのBPMNモデルの構成要素です。

1. イベント

イベントはプロセス中に起こる出来事です。円で表されます。イベントはリソースを消費したり、時間を要したりしません。それは時間の一点を示すものです。

  • 開始イベント:細い線で囲まれた円。これがプロセスの開始地点です。
  • 終了イベント:太い線で囲まれた円。これがプロセスの終了地点です。
  • 中間イベント:単一の線で囲まれた円。プロセスの中間に発生するもので、通知を受け取る、時間遅延を待つなどがあります。

2. アクティビティ

アクティビティは実行される作業を表します。丸角長方形で表されます。アクティビティには期間があり、リソースを必要とします。

  • タスク:作業の最小単位です。この文脈では、これ以上分解できません。
  • サブプロセス:タスクのグループを格納するコンテナです。複雑さを隠すことができ、後で詳細に注目できるようにします。
  • コールアクティビティ:別々の場所で定義されたプロセスへの参照です。

3. ゲートウェイ

ゲートウェイはシーケンスフローの分岐と合流を制御します。論理に基づいて、プロセスがどのように進むかを決定します。

  • 排他的ゲートウェイ(XOR):‘X’が入ったダイアモンド。一つの経路のみが選択されます。例:顧客はVIPですか?はいまたはいいえ。
  • 包含的ゲートウェイ(OR):円が入ったダイアモンド。複数の経路を同時に選択できます。例:メールを送信する AND SMSを送信する。
  • 並列ゲートウェイ(AND): プラス記号の付いたダイアモンド。すべてのパスが同時に実行される。並列処理に使用される。

📊 記号参照表

初めての図を描く際に、この表を素早い参照としてご利用ください。

カテゴリ 形状 名前 意味
イベント ○(細線) 開始イベント プロセスの開始
イベント ⬤(太線) 終了イベント プロセスの終了
イベント ○(二重線) 中間イベント 一時停止または通知
アクティビティ ⬜(角丸) タスク 単一の作業単位
ゲートウェイ ◇(Xマーク) 排他的ゲートウェイ 1つのパスのみ
ゲートウェイ ◇(プラスマーク) 並列ゲートウェイ すべてのパスを同時に
データ 📄 (紙) データオブジェクト 使用または生成される情報

🏗️ あなたの最初の図の作成:具体的な例

これらの概念を現実世界のシナリオに適用しましょう:新入社員のオンボーディング。簡略化されたフローを仮定して、ごちゃごちゃしない論理を説明します。

シナリオの詳細

  • トリガー:HRが署名済みのオファー・レターを受け取る。
  • 目的:社員が仕事開始できる状態になる。
  • 参加者:HR、IT、および新入社員。

図の構築手順

  1. 開始:開始イベントを配置する。ラベルを「オファー・レター受領」とする。
  2. 最初のタスク:開始に接続されたタスクを描画する。ラベルを「社員アカウント作成」とする。
  3. 判断ポイント:排他的ゲートウェイを追加する。質問:「機器は利用可能ですか?」
  4. 分岐A(はい):タスク「ラップトップ発行」に接続する。その後、「オリエンテーションのスケジュール化」に接続する。
  5. 分岐B(いいえ):タスク「機器の注文」に接続する。その後、「オリエンテーションのスケジュール化」に戻ってマージする。
  6. 終了:「オリエンテーションのスケジュール化」を、「オンボーディング完了」とラベル付けされた終了イベントに接続する。

設備の状態に基づいて、排他的ゲートウェイがただ一つの経路しか選ばれないことを確認してください。この論理により、必要なハードウェアがなければ従業員がオリエンテーションにスケジュールされるのを防ぎます。

🌐 プールとレーン:複雑さの管理

プロセスが拡大するにつれて、単一のタスクラインは読みにくくなります。ここがプールとレーンが役立つ場所です。これらは参加者や部門ごとに図を整理します。

プール

プールはプロセス内の明確な参加者を表します。大きなコンテナです。異なる2社間のプロセスをモデル化する場合は2つのプールを使用します。社内であれば、複数のレーンを含む1つのプールが標準です。

レーン

レーンはプールを機能領域に分けます。タスクは責任者に属するレーン内に配置されます。これにより、誰が何を担当しているかが明確になります。

要素 視覚的 使用法
プール 大きな長方形 組織またはシステムを表す
レーン プール内の水平ストリップ 役割または部門を表す
メッセージフロー 矢印付きの破線 異なるプールを接続する(通信)
シーケンスフロー 矢印付きの実線 同じレーン内のタスクを接続する

描画する際は、常にタスクを割り当てられたレーン内に保ってください。不要な線の交差は避けてください。タスクに他のレーンからの入力が必要な場合は、渡し合いを示すためにメッセージフローを使用してください。

⚠️ 避けるべき一般的な落とし穴

経験豊富なモデラーでさえミスを犯します。図が有効で読みやすい状態を保つために、これらの一般的な誤りを避けてください。

  • 孤立したゲートウェイ:インポートまたはエクスポートのフローがないゲートウェイを残してはいけません。すべてのダイアモンドは接続されている必要があります。
  • 並列収束:並列ゲートウェイ(AND)を使ってフローを分岐した場合、同じ並列ゲートウェイで再び統合しなければなりません。タイプを混在させると論理エラーが発生する可能性があります。
  • スイムレーンの混乱: タスクを間違ったレーンに配置しないでください。これにより責任が誤って表現されます。
  • 詳細が多すぎる: メイン図にすべてのクリックやサブステップを表示しないでください。複雑さを隠すためにサブプロセスを使用してください。
  • 線の交差: スパゲッティ線が交差する図は読みにくいです。直角でまっすぐな線を保つために直交ルーティングを使用してください。

💡 読みやすさのためのベストプラクティス

図はコミュニケーションツールです。読者が30秒以内に理解できないなら、それは失敗です。作業の品質を向上させるために、これらのガイドラインに従ってください。

1. 横方向に保つ

フローを左から右へ向かって設計してください。これにより、ほとんどの西洋言語の自然な読み方向に合致し、目への負担を軽減できます。

2. 明確なラベルを使用する

ラベルは簡潔でありながら説明的であるべきです。「Check」のような単語だけのラベルは避け、代わりに「Check Inventory Availability」を使用してください。タスクに時間がかかる場合は、分かっている場合、期間を示してください。

3. 色分け

BPMNはデフォルトで黒と白ですが、色を使用することで、異なる種類のイベントやレーンを区別しやすくなります。たとえば、エラー経路には赤、成功経路には緑を使用してください。色の使い方は文書全体で一貫性を持たせてください。

4. 一貫した間隔

図形の間に十分なスペースを確保してください。混雑した図は編集が難しく、読むのもさらに困難です。要素の周りに均一な余白を保ってください。

📝 データオブジェクトとアーティファクト

情報が使用されたり作成されたりしていることを示す必要がある場合があります。これがデータオブジェクトとアーティファクトの役割です。

データオブジェクト

データオブジェクトは紙の一枚のように見えます。タスクへの情報の流入または流出を示します。たとえば、「顧客フォーム」が「データ確認」タスクに流入する場合があります。

注釈

注釈を使用して、メモやコメントを追加してください。複雑な論理の説明やポリシードキュメントへの参照を追加するのに役立ちます。プロセスの流れには影響しませんが、文脈を提供します。

グループ

グループを使用すると、論理を変更せずにタスクのセットを視覚的に囲むことができます。たとえば「フェーズ1:計画」などのプロセスの特定の段階を示すのに役立ちます。

🔍 図の検証

モデルを構築したら、検証する必要があります。実行できず、理解できない図は無意味です。

  • トレーサビリティ:開始イベントから終了イベントまで、つまずかずに経路を追跡できますか?
  • 完全性:すべての意思決定ポイントがカバーされていますか?すべての「いいえ」の分岐に目的地点がありますか?
  • 論理の確認: フローは実際のビジネスルールと一致していますか?専門家にレビューしてもらいましょう。
  • 一貫性:すべての記号が標準に従って正しく使われていますか?

🚀 これから先へ

最初の図を作成することはあくまで第一歩です。BPMNは、タイマー、補償ハンドラ、エラー境界など多くの高度な機能を備えた広大な標準です。しかし、基本を習得すれば、プロセスモデリングの課題の80%を解決できます。

日々の生活からプロセスを図示することで、継続的に練習しましょう。朝のコーヒーのルーティンはBPMNではどのように見えるでしょうか?地元の店舗での顧客の返品プロセスはどのように動作するでしょうか?描くほどに、記法が自然に感じられるようになります。

目的は明確さであることを思い出してください。複雑なプロセスだからといって、複雑な図を描く必要はありません。図がわかりにくければ、プロセスを簡略化するか、より小さなサブプロセスに分割しましょう。標準はあなたを支援するツールであり、制限する束縛ではありません。

📚 主なポイントのまとめ

  • シンプルに始めよう:描く前に範囲を定義しましょう。
  • 標準の記号を使用しよう:イベント、タスク、ゲートウェイに集中しましょう。
  • レーンを使って整理しよう:タスクを正しい役割に割り当てましょう。
  • 論理を確認しよう:すべての経路が終了点に至ることを確認しましょう。
  • 定期的に見直そう:プロセスは変化するので、図もそれに応じて変化させましょう。

これらのステップを踏み、標準的な表記に従えば、組織全体で効率性と理解を高めるプロフェッショナルレベルのプロセスマップを作成できます。作業を可視化する力は、時間の節約やミスの回避という大きなメリットをもたらす強力なスキルです。